Output 7e679acca134ae60d145ea92b698390bacacec9ba605d884563b1494ab5d089c:0

value
83251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ed980c9d99bfb9fc18351ebc80a23c30b74aa3a9 OP_EQUAL
address
3PMJDaQP8HdPG3sEMGFiM2ENEw2ybsKzXV
transaction
7e679acca134ae60d145ea92b698390bacacec9ba605d884563b1494ab5d089c
confirmations
130466
spent
true